Which of the following investigations is considered the most sensitive for diagnosing gallstones?

Endoscopic ultrasound (EUS) is regarded as the most sensitive investigation for diagnosing gallstones due to its ability to provide high-resolution images of the biliary and gallbladder structures. EUS has excellent sensitivity and specificity, making it particularly effective in detecting small stones within the gallbladder or biliary tract that other imaging modalities might miss.

The technique involves the insertion of an endoscope with an ultrasound probe into the duodenum, allowing for close proximity to the gallbladder and bile ducts, which enhances the visualization of stones and associated complications. This method is particularly valuable in cases where patients present with symptoms of gallstone disease but have inconclusive results from other imaging studies.

In contrast, while abdominal X-ray can visualize some gallstones, particularly those that are calcified, it does not capture all types of gallstones effectively, making it less sensitive than EUS. Magnetic resonance cholangiopancreatography (MRCP) is also highly useful for visualizing the biliary tree and stones but is generally considered less sensitive than EUS for gallbladder stones specifically.
